4318 S Newcastle Rd
Oklahoma City, OK 73119
405-682-2205MAPDIRECTIONS
1401 Enterprise Ave
Oklahoma City, OK 73128
405-947-4885MAPDIRECTIONS
5204 W I 40 Service Rd
Oklahoma City, OK 73128
405-946-9907MAPDIRECTIONS
5204 W I 40 Service Rd
Oklahoma City, OK 73128
405-946-9907MAPDIRECTIONS